#355325 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#355325 is composed of 20.8% red, 32.5%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.4%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 99.1 degrees, a saturation of 38.3% and a lightness of 23.5%. #355325 color hex could be obtained by blending #6aa64a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#355325 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#355325 has RGB values of R:53, G:83,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3494693.

Shades and Tints of #355325
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f5faf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#355325
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b4137 is the less saturated color, while #2a7800 is the most saturated one.
